San Francisco 49ers make Fred Warner NFL’s highest-paid linebacker
The San Francisco 49ers and Fred Warner agreed to a three-year, $63 million contract extension, which will make Warner the highest-paid linebacker in NFL history, his agency announced.

Packers News: Matthew Golden Signs 4-Year Contract That Instantly Makes Him Team’s Most Valuable WR This Season
First round pick Matthew Golden is now the Green Bay Packers’ highest-earning pass catcher after signing a four-year contract worth $17,575,300.
